This Week's Guest:


Alan Knapp
Air Date: May 19, 2016
Advocacy

Alan Knapp, Vice President of Advocacy for NCBA|CLUSA

Share:

Vernon and Alan discuss the role he plays as an advocate, the recent Congressional Fly-in, and how the Cooperative Legislative Caucus, and Interagency Workgroup can be used to advance initiatives and concerns of the cooperative community within the legislature.

Our host, Vernon Oakes, is a consummate advocate for cooperatives. He is a Past President of the National Association of Housing Cooperatives, and he’s served on several boards and committees to advance the interests of cooperatives. Recently, he served on the Limited Equity Cooperative Task Force, established by Anita Bonds, At-Large Member of the Council of the District of Columbia. Vernon is an MBA graduate of Stanford University, who has used his business acumen to benefit the community, by promoting the added value of the cooperative business model.
